Jamshedpur, Dec 19:  Several pockets of Jharkhand especially western parts continued to reel under cold wave conditions today.

Weathermen said the cold wave condition is expected to prevail for another 48 hours due to the dominating north-westerly currents.

Chatra and Khunti recorded around 6 degrees Celsius today while Hazaribagh recorded around 8 degrees.

Daltonganj and Bokaro recorded around 7.5 degrees today while Ranchi recorded 9.8 degrees.

Jamshedpur today recorded a minimum temperature of 11.2 degrees Celsius.

No significant synoptic situation prevails over Jharkhand.

Dry weather prevailed over the state. The highest maximum temperature 27.8°C was recorded at Chaibasa  while the lowest minimum temperature of 7.2°C was recorded at Garhwa yesterday.

Various districts today issued advisory as to how to protect from the severe cold condition.

The advisory issued by East Singhbhum district administration said children and elderly people are most vulnerable to cold wave conditions and hence proper measures should be taken to protect them.
